mysql修改comment
时间: 2024-01-22 08:02:26 浏览: 73
如果您想要修改 MySQL 数据库中的表、列或索引的注释,可以使用 ALTER TABLE 语句来实现。下面是一个示例:
1. 修改表的注释:
```sql
ALTER TABLE table_name COMMENT 'new_table_comment';
```
2. 修改列的注释:
```sql
ALTER TABLE table_name MODIFY COLUMN column_name column_type COMMENT 'new_column_comment';
```
3. 修改索引的注释:
```sql
ALTER TABLE table_name MODIFY INDEX index_name COMMENT 'new_index_comment';
```
注意:在 MySQL 5.5 版本之前,无法使用 ALTER TABLE 语句修改表的注释。如果您的 MySQL 版本低于 5.5,可以使用以下语句来修改表的注释:
```sql
ALTER TABLE table_name ENGINE = InnoDB COMMENT 'new_table_comment';
```
相关问题
mysql修改字段COMMENT
要修改 MySQL 表中字段的注释(comment),可以使用 ALTER TABLE 命令,并使用 MODIFY 关键字来修改指定列的属性。以下是修改字段注释的通用语法:
```
ALTER TABLE table_name MODIFY column_name column_definition COMMENT 'new_comment';
```
其中,`table_name` 是要操作的表的名称,`column_name` 是要修改注释的列的名称,`column_definition` 是该列的新定义,`new_comment` 是该列的新注释。例如,要将 `users` 表中的 `email` 列的注释从 “用户电子邮件” 修改为 “用户邮箱”,可以执行以下命令:
```
ALTER TABLE users MODIFY email VARCHAR(50) COMMENT '用户邮箱';
```
请注意,您必须指定该列的新定义,否则会导致语法错误。同时,请确保您具有足够的权限来修改表结构。
MySQL如何修改COMMENT
要修改 MySQL 中的 COMMENT,可以使用 ALTER TABLE 语句,具体步骤如下:
1. 使用 SHOW FULL COLUMNS FROM table_name 查看表的字段信息,其中 COMMENT 列显示了每个字段的注释。
2. 使用 ALTER TABLE table_name MODIFY column_name column_definition COMMENT 'new_comment' 修改字段的 COMMENT。其中,column_definition 是该字段的数据类型和其他属性,new_comment 是你想要修改的新注释。
例如,修改表 user 中的字段 name 的注释为“用户姓名”:
```
SHOW FULL COLUMNS FROM user;
ALTER TABLE user MODIFY name VARCHAR(50) COMMENT '用户姓名';
```
注意,如果你的 MySQL 版本较旧,可能不支持修改 COMMENT,需要升级到较新的版本。
阅读全文